Surviving stigma: an interview with a recovering addict

from The Royal College of Psychiatrists Podcast · host RCPsych

In this podcast, Diane Goslar, a recovering alcoholic, talks with brutal honesty to our Head of Digital Peter Markham about the stigma she faced among family, friends and work colleagues as she battled alcohol addiction. While describing the difficulties, she also provides advice which could help addicts, or people around them, to manage their way through a profoundly challenging period in their lives.
